Twelve years is a long nap for a wheated bourbon, and Weller 12 Year wears every one of them well. Buffalo Trace Distillery swaps rye for wheat in the mash, and that grain softness plus a decade-plus of Kentucky oak lands as lanolin, almond, and creamed corn on the nose, a layered and moderately sweet mid-palate, and a long, oaky, intensely smooth finish at 90 proof. This 700ml bottling is the export-market format of an allocation staple whose wheated recipe also raises some of the most hunted bottles in bourbon. Sip it neat after dinner this is a bottle for slow evenings, not cocktails.
